Abstract (EN)

The main purpose of this research is to investigate the religiosity levels of parents with disabled children and their attitudes towards their children's disability. For this purpose, families with disabilities residing in Çubuk district of Ankara were selected as a sample and a questionnaire was applied to 160 parents. In order to measure the participants' level of religiosity and their attitudes towards disability, questions of "basic religious belief scale", "religious behavior scale" and attitude towards disability were asked. As a result of the exploratory factor analysis, it was seen that attitudes were gathered in two factors. The first factor is called "test" and the second factor is called "entrusted". Descriptive analysis was conducted to measure the level of parents' basic religious beliefs, religious behaviors and attitudes towards disability. As a result of the analysis, it was concluded that the levels of basic religious belief, religious behavior and attitude towards disability were quite high. Independent samples t-test and one-way analysis of anova variance were performed to see if there was a difference between the groups. As a result of the multiple hierarchical regression analysis performed to measure the effect on attitudes towards disability, it was concluded that basic religious beliefs and religious behaviors were effective on "test" and "entrusted" attitudes, while demographic variables were not.
